About the Role:

Be part of a state-wide, high-stakes educational assessment team The Department of Education's Selective Schools Placement Test is a computer-based assessment delivered across NSW schools. We are seeking professional, reliable, and student-focused individuals to join our 2026 invigilation team.

We have multiple roles available to suit different experience levels:

* Chief Invigilator – Senior onsite leader managing all test centre operations and staff
* Lead Invigilator – Section-level supervisor supporting the Chief and managing a team of invigilators
* Invigilator – Frontline staff supporting students, monitoring exams, and ensuring procedural compliance

Key Responsibilities:

Chief Invigilator

* Lead all test centre operations and supervise the invigilation team
* Deliver team briefings and debriefings
* Coordinate with Department of Education and Janison Exam Management (JEM)
* Ensure all devices, systems, and examination materials are ready
* Monitor and resolve technical or procedural issues

Lead Invigilator

* Supervise invigilators in assigned sections
* Support student check-in, seating, and test delivery
* Conduct device and software readiness checks
* Monitor student behaviour and escalate issues to Chief Invigilator

Invigilator

* Guide students through check-in, seating, and examination procedures
* Monitor candidate conduct and examination compliance
* Provide basic technical assistance (logins, devices)
* Escalate incidents as required
* Manage examination delivery in separate rooms for students with approved adjustments for separate room invigilator
* Implement reasonable adjustments accurately and consistently
* Maintain a calm, supportive, and compassionate environment

Who We're Looking For:

* Experience working with primary school-aged children preferable
* Calm, professional, and attentive, with strong communication skills
* Comfortable using computer-based systems and following structured procedures. Technical confidence with exam software
* Leadership or supervisory experience for Chief and Lead Invigilator roles
* Current Working with Children Check (WWCC) – required
* Have no affiliation with tutoring or coaching schools/colleges
* Chief Invigilators: teaching qualifications desirable
* Prior experience in invigilating or supervising computer-based testing is highly desirable
